One of only a few films director Walsh made for British studios. Yarn centers around the efforts of a New York hood, Ford, to flee a murder rap by hightailing it to England, where he joins the army by posing as a Canadian. Once there he joins up with Mills, and the two fall for their
sergeant-major's daughter, Lee. Ford is wildly distracted when old girl friend Bradley shows up from the States and threatens to blow his cover. To avoid embarrassment, the soldier mistakenly stows away on a ship heading for China; his regiment and heartthrob are also aboard. Once there, he proves
